Correction Officer Jobs in Pennsylvania
A Corrections Officer, also known as a Correctional Officer, plays a crucial role in the social service industry by ensuring the security, safety, and welfare of incarcerated individuals in a prison, jail or reformatory. They enforce rules and regulations to prevent disturbances and maintain order among the inmates. Their duties include regularly inspecting facilities for contraband items, overseeing inmate activities, transporting inmates, and reporting on the inmate's conduct. Furthermore, they are essential in providing a controlled environment where inmates can rehabilitate and prepare for reintegration into society.
Important skills for a Corrections Officer include strong interpersonal and communication skills, physical strength, self-discipline, assertiveness, and the ability to make sound judgments quickly. They should have a high school diploma or equivalent, although some positions may require a bachelor's degree. In many cases, they should also complete a training academy as well as on-the-job training. Some states may require certification such as the Certified Correctional Officer (CCO) certification. Prior to becoming a Corrections Officer, a person could have roles such as a security guard, police officer, or military personnel, which provide valuable experience in maintaining security and handling potentially dangerous situations.
